AMA State Championship In Lyman, ME

Witness the AMA Maine State Championship motocross race at MX207 in Lyman, Maine.

Sat, 4 Jul 2026 – Sun, 5 Jul 2026 MX207 Lyman , Maine
The AMA Maine State Championship is a highly anticipated motocross event held at the MX207 facility in Lyman, Maine. This championship race brings together the best riders in the state to compete for the title on a challenging and professional-grade track. With a weekend of racing action, including practice and main events, it is a highlight of the motocross season for both participants and spectators in Southern Maine.
